The magical girl genre has been a cherished part of anime for over three decades, captivating fans with its unique tropes, memorable characters, and enchanting narratives. While classics like Sailor Moon and Cardcaptor Sakura are beloved, there's a wealth of other magical girl anime waiting to be explored. This list ranks the top 10 magical girl anime, aiming to introduce you to new favorites, hidden gems, and modern marvels that will fill that magical girl-shaped void in your life.

So, prepare for a journey filled with witches, cat DNA, magical rods, and more! Here are the 10 most enchanting magical girl anime of all time.

10. Little Witch Academia

Studio: Studio Trigger | Episode Count: 25 | Where to watch: Netflix

Little Witch Academia is an adorable magical school story that reimagines the magical girl trope for a post-Harry Potter audience. When Akko enrolls in the fantastical Luna Nova Magical Academy, her lifelong dream of learning magic comes true, despite her lack of inherent magical talent. Her admiration for the famed witch Shiny Chariot leads her to discover a magical artifact linked to her idol, setting her on a mission to reignite the world's love for magic. This coming-of-age tale blends witchcraft with themes of friendship and a unique perspective on magic, making it a must-watch series available on Netflix.

There have been 25 episodes of Little Witch Academia across two seasons, but the future of a third season remains uncertain.

9. Pastel Yumi, the Magic Idol


Image credit: Studio Pierrot
Studio: Studio Pierrot | Episode Count: 25 | Where to watch: Not available to stream

This 1986 series is a pioneering example of magical girl anime and deservedly makes our list. It also embraces the beloved anime trope of a protagonist aspiring to become a mangaka. Yumi, a budding artist, is passionate about drawing and flowers, a love inherited from her florist parents. Her life changes when she rescues a flower and receives magical gifts—a wand and a locket—that bring her drawings to life. Retro and charming, Pastel Yumi, the Magic Idol is an underappreciated gem that deserves a watch.

8. Tokyo Mew Mew


Image credit: Studio Pierrot
Studio: Studio Pierrot | Episode Count: 52 | Where to watch: Not available to stream

Adapted from the manga by Reiko Yoshida and Mia Ikumi, Tokyo Mew Mew offers a fresh twist on the magical girl genre. The story follows Ichigo Momomiya, who gains powers after an accident infuses her with cat DNA. Her transformation into a cat-like being leads her to team up with other affected girls to combat an alien threat linked to their new abilities. This fun and quirky series has been further enhanced by its recent reboot, making it even more delightful.

7. My-HiME


Image credit: Sunrise
Studio: Sunrise | Episode Count: 26 + 26 DVD-only shorts | Where to watch: Crunchyroll

My-HiME seamlessly blends the magical girl trope with boarding school drama. Mai's life changes dramatically when she enrolls in the secretive Fuuka Academy. She soon discovers her purpose there and her connection to others who can summon familiars to battle nightmarish creatures. These "Children" are deeply linked to loved ones, adding emotional depth to the intense battles.

6. Pretty Cure


Image credit: Toei Animation
Studio: Toei Animation | Episode Count: 800 | Where to watch: Crunchyroll

If you're looking for a magical girl series with endless episodes, Pretty Cure is your answer, boasting an impressive 800 episodes. The series follows young girls who gain magical powers to fight evil, embodying the classic magical girl narrative. Its enduring appeal lies in its vibrant, cute aesthetic and the delightful creatures that accompany the magical girls, making it a joy to watch.

5. Puella Magi Madoka Magica


Image credit: Shaft
Studio: Shaft | Episode Count: 12 | Where to watch: Crunchyroll and Hulu

Puella Magi Madoka Magica redefines the magical girl genre by infusing it with darker themes. The series follows young women who become witch fighters after making a contract with a mysterious cat-like creature. This seemingly traditional setup delves into the harsh realities of being a magical girl, exploring themes of trauma, exploitation, and the manipulation of young people, making it a profound and thought-provoking watch.

4. Magic Knight Rayearth


Image credit: Tokyo Movie Shinsha
Studio: Tokyo Movie Shinsha | Episode Count: 49 | Where to watch: Crunchyroll and Prime Video

Created by the renowned artist collective CLAMP, Magic Knight Rayearth is a high fantasy epic that transports friends Hikaru Shidou, Umi Ryuuzaki, and Fuu Hououji to a magical world during a school field trip. This series showcases CLAMP's signature expansive worldbuilding, stunning animation, and intricate relationships, making it a timeless classic. Fans can also explore the Magic Knight Rayearth games from the '90s.

3. Revolutionary Girl Utena


Image credit: J.C. Staff
Studio: J.C. Staff | Episode Count: 39 | Where to watch: Not available to stream

Revolutionary Girl Utena is a groundbreaking and subversive magical girl anime. Inspired by chivalric tales, it follows Utena, an orphan who aspires to become a prince after meeting a charming one. Her journey leads her to a secretive dueling contest at her school, where she becomes entangled with the enigmatic Rose Bride. This series offers a meta-exploration of the genre's tropes, making it a unique and thought-provoking experience.

2. Cardcaptor Sakura


Image credit: Madhouse
Studio: Madhouse | Episode Count: 70 | Where to watch: Crunchyroll

Cardcaptor Sakura, another masterpiece from CLAMP, blends the magical girl genre with the card-collecting craze. Sakura's life changes when she accidentally releases the Clow Cards from a mysterious book in her basement. With the help of the guardian creature Cerberus, she embarks on a quest to recapture them. This fashion-forward, action-packed series is a beloved classic that resonates with fans of all ages.

1. Sailor Moon


Image credit: Toei Animation
Studio: Toei Animation | Episode Count: 200 + 3 TV Specials | Where to watch: Hulu

Topping our list is Naoko Takeuchi's iconic Sailor Moon, widely regarded as one of the greatest anime series ever. The story of Usagi, a regular schoolgirl who transforms into the titular Sailor Moon, is a timeless classic. With its stunning animation, memorable character designs, and legendary transformation sequences, Sailor Moon is the quintessential magical girl anime. The well-developed Sailor Scouts offer diverse and relatable characters, making the series a beloved and influential staple in the genre.
